Answer to #1

ANS: B
The checklist method is used to assemble items on a checklist, sort them, prioritize them, eliminate items, and add others.

Answer to #2

ANS: C
Reverse brainstorming or negative brainstorming can reverse the problem or challenge it by asking what causes the problem instead of how to prevent it.

Answer to #3

ANS: B
Repetition of the same thoughts with no new ideas or interpretations is a sign of fatigue and indicates that it is a good time to start the incubation period. Switching one's attention provides a necessary respite.

Answer to #4

ANS: C
The stepladder technique structures the entry of group members into the group to ensure that each member contributes to the decision-making process.
